Why did immigration increase in the 1980s?

Posted on July 3, 2020 by Author

Why did immigration increase in the 1980s? The shift has occurred because of an increasing number of refugee admissions and changes in immigration law, officials said. The revisions lifted restrictions against immigration from Asia and gave preference to foreigners with close relatives in the United States rather than those with skills in short supply here….

What is the difference between Mercedes GL 450 and 550?

Posted on July 2, 2020 by Author

What is the difference between Mercedes GL 450 and 550? The GL450 has a twin-turbo, 362-horsepower 3.0-liter V6, and the GL550 has a twin-turbo, 4.7-liter V8 engine that makes 429 horsepower. The high-performance GL63 AMG has a twin-turbo, 5.5-liter V8 that produces 550 horsepower. A seven-speed automatic transmission is standard on all models. Is Mercedes-Benz…
